[Checkins] SVN: z3c.sampledata/trunk/src/z3c/sampledata/ Corrected
all wrong names.
Jürgen Kartnaller
juergen at kartnaller.at
Wed Aug 16 09:12:49 EDT 2006
Log message for revision 69561:
Corrected all wrong names.
Changed:
U z3c.sampledata/trunk/src/z3c/sampledata/README.txt
U z3c.sampledata/trunk/src/z3c/sampledata/browser/README.txt
U z3c.sampledata/trunk/src/z3c/sampledata/browser/views.py
U z3c.sampledata/trunk/src/z3c/sampledata/configure.zcml
U z3c.sampledata/trunk/src/z3c/sampledata/ftesting.zcml
U z3c.sampledata/trunk/src/z3c/sampledata/interfaces.py
U z3c.sampledata/trunk/src/z3c/sampledata/metadirectives.py
U z3c.sampledata/trunk/src/z3c/sampledata/principal.py
U z3c.sampledata/trunk/src/z3c/sampledata/principal.txt
U z3c.sampledata/trunk/src/z3c/sampledata/site.py
U z3c.sampledata/trunk/src/z3c/sampledata/site.zcml
U z3c.sampledata/trunk/src/z3c/sampledata/z3c.sampledata-configure.zcml
U z3c.sampledata/trunk/src/z3c/sampledata/z3c.sampledata-meta.zcml
-=-
Modified: z3c.sampledata/trunk/src/z3c/sampledata/README.txt
===================================================================
--- z3c.sampledata/trunk/src/z3c/sampledata/README.txt 2006-08-16 12:17:31 UTC (rev 69560)
+++ z3c.sampledata/trunk/src/z3c/sampledata/README.txt 2006-08-16 13:12:47 UTC (rev 69561)
@@ -23,11 +23,11 @@
>>> from zope import interface
>>> from zope import component
- >>> from lovely.sampledata.interfaces import ISampleDataPlugin
+ >>> from z3c.sampledata.interfaces import ISampleDataPlugin
>>> class GeneratePrincipals(object):
... interface.implements(ISampleDataPlugin)
- ... name = 'lovely.principals'
+ ... name = 'z3c.principals'
... dependencies = []
... schema = None
... def generate(self, context, param={}, seed=None):
@@ -37,19 +37,19 @@
For the sample manager the plugin must be registered as a utility.
- >>> component.provideUtility(principalPlugin, ISampleDataPlugin,'lovely.principals')
+ >>> component.provideUtility(principalPlugin, ISampleDataPlugin,'z3c.principals')
For our tests we provide another generator :
>>> class GenerateSite(object):
... interface.implements(ISampleDataPlugin)
- ... name = 'lovely.site'
+ ... name = 'z3c.site'
... dependencies = []
... schema = None
... def generate(self, context, param={}, seed=None):
... return 'This is a site'
>>> sitePlugin = GenerateSite()
- >>> component.provideUtility(sitePlugin, ISampleDataPlugin,'lovely.site')
+ >>> component.provideUtility(sitePlugin, ISampleDataPlugin,'z3c.site')
Generator Manager
@@ -58,43 +58,43 @@
A generator manager groups a collection of generators and allows to define
dependencies between generator.
- >>> from lovely.sampledata import Manager
+ >>> from z3c.sampledata import Manager
>>> manager = Manager('manager', '')
Now we can add generators to the manager.
In addition to the "hardwired" dependencies in each generator it is possible
to add dependencies in the generator manager.
- >>> manager.add('lovely.principals',
- ... dependsOn=['lovely.site',],
- ... contextFrom='lovely.site')
+ >>> manager.add('z3c.principals',
+ ... dependsOn=['z3c.site',],
+ ... contextFrom='z3c.site')
A manager provides it's generators.
>>> manager.generators.keys()
- ['lovely.principals']
+ ['z3c.principals']
We can tell the manager to generate all samples.
-There is no need to add the sample generator 'lovely.site', it is added
-automatically because of the dependency of 'lovely.principals'.
+There is no need to add the sample generator 'z3c.site', it is added
+automatically because of the dependency of 'z3c.principals'.
>>> infos = manager.generate(context=None, param={}, seed='something')
>>> [info.name for info in infos]
- ['lovely.site', 'lovely.principals']
+ ['z3c.site', 'z3c.principals']
Cycles are detected.
>>> manager = Manager('manager', '')
- >>> manager.add('lovely.principals',
- ... dependsOn=['lovely.site',],
- ... contextFrom='lovely.site')
- >>> manager.add('lovely.site',
- ... dependsOn=['lovely.principals',])
+ >>> manager.add('z3c.principals',
+ ... dependsOn=['z3c.site',],
+ ... contextFrom='z3c.site')
+ >>> manager.add('z3c.site',
+ ... dependsOn=['z3c.principals',])
>>> infos = manager.generate(context=None, param={}, seed='something')
Traceback (most recent call last):
...
- CyclicDependencyError: cyclic dependency at 'lovely.site'
+ CyclicDependencyError: cyclic dependency at 'z3c.principals'
A test for a complex dependency.
@@ -128,17 +128,17 @@
Creates a simple folder and makes it a site.
- >>> from lovely.sampledata.site import SampleSite
+ >>> from z3c.sampledata.site import SampleSite
>>> component.provideUtility(SampleSite(),
... ISampleDataPlugin,
- ... 'lovely.sampledata.site')
+ ... 'z3c.sampledata.site')
>>> manager = Manager('manager', '')
- >>> manager.add('lovely.sampledata.site')
+ >>> manager.add('z3c.sampledata.site')
>>> from zope.app.folder.folder import Folder
>>> baseContext = Folder()
>>> infos = manager.generate(context=baseContext, param={'sitename':'test'}, seed=None)
>>> [info.name for info in infos]
- ['lovely.sampledata.site']
+ ['z3c.sampledata.site']
>>> 'test' in baseContext
True
@@ -149,17 +149,17 @@
Creates an IntIds utility inside the site given as context.
This generator depends on the creation of a site.
- >>> from lovely.sampledata.site import SampleIntIds
+ >>> from z3c.sampledata.site import SampleIntIds
>>> component.provideUtility(SampleIntIds(),
... ISampleDataPlugin,
- ... 'lovely.sampledata.intids')
- >>> manager.add('lovely.sampledata.intids',
- ... contextFrom='lovely.sampledata.site',
+ ... 'z3c.sampledata.intids')
+ >>> manager.add('z3c.sampledata.intids',
+ ... contextFrom='z3c.sampledata.site',
... )
>>> baseContext = Folder()
>>> infos = manager.generate(context=baseContext, param={'sitename':'intids'}, seed=None)
>>> [info.name for info in infos]
- ['lovely.sampledata.site', 'lovely.sampledata.intids']
+ ['z3c.sampledata.site', 'z3c.sampledata.intids']
>>> site = baseContext['intids']
>>> site.getSiteManager()['default']['intid']
<zope.app.intid.IntIds object at ...>
@@ -170,7 +170,7 @@
In order to create a sample data plugin, you only have to register a
named utility that implements the interface
-`lovely.sampledata.interfaces.ISampleDataPlugin`.
+`z3c.sampledata.interfaces.ISampleDataPlugin`.
A plugin must provide :
@@ -192,24 +192,24 @@
<utility
factory=".SampleSite"
- provides="lovely.sampledata.interfaces.ISampleDataPlugin"
- name="lovely.site"
+ provides="z3c.sampledata.interfaces.ISampleDataPlugin"
+ name="z3c.site"
/>
<utility
factory=".SamplePrincipals"
- provides="lovely.sampledata.interfaces.ISampleDataPlugin"
- name="lovely.principals"
+ provides="z3c.sampledata.interfaces.ISampleDataPlugin"
+ name="z3c.principals"
/>
<SampleManager
name="Site with principals"
>
- <generator name="lovely.site" />
+ <generator name="z3c.site" />
<generator
- name="lovely.principal"
- dependsOn="lovely.site"
- contextFrom="lovely.site" />
+ name="z3c.principal"
+ dependsOn="z3c.site"
+ contextFrom="z3c.site" />
</SampleManager>
</configure>
@@ -224,7 +224,7 @@
A data generator is used to provide the raw data for a sample generator.
Raw data can be read from text files in different ways.
- >>> from lovely.sampledata.data import DataGenerator
+ >>> from z3c.sampledata.data import DataGenerator
>>> generator = DataGenerator(55)
The generator can read data lines from files.
Modified: z3c.sampledata/trunk/src/z3c/sampledata/browser/README.txt
===================================================================
--- z3c.sampledata/trunk/src/z3c/sampledata/browser/README.txt 2006-08-16 12:17:31 UTC (rev 69560)
+++ z3c.sampledata/trunk/src/z3c/sampledata/browser/README.txt 2006-08-16 13:12:47 UTC (rev 69561)
@@ -17,7 +17,7 @@
'http://localhost/@@generatesample.html?manager=samplemanager'
>>> browser.getControl(name='generator.seed').value = 'lovely'
- >>> browser.getControl(name='lovely.principals.minPrincipals').value = '2'
- >>> browser.getControl(name='lovely.principals.maxPrincipals').value = '34'
+ >>> browser.getControl(name='z3c.principals.minPrincipals').value = '2'
+ >>> browser.getControl(name='z3c.principals.maxPrincipals').value = '34'
>>> browser.getControl('Generate').click()
Modified: z3c.sampledata/trunk/src/z3c/sampledata/browser/views.py
===================================================================
--- z3c.sampledata/trunk/src/z3c/sampledata/browser/views.py 2006-08-16 12:17:31 UTC (rev 69560)
+++ z3c.sampledata/trunk/src/z3c/sampledata/browser/views.py 2006-08-16 13:12:47 UTC (rev 69561)
@@ -6,9 +6,9 @@
from zope.formlib import form
from zope.app.pagetemplate import ViewPageTemplateFile
-from lovely.sampledata.interfaces import ISampleDataPlugin, ISampleManager
+from z3c.sampledata.interfaces import ISampleDataPlugin, ISampleManager
-from lovely.sampledata import _
+from z3c.sampledata import _
class Managers(object):
Modified: z3c.sampledata/trunk/src/z3c/sampledata/configure.zcml
===================================================================
--- z3c.sampledata/trunk/src/z3c/sampledata/configure.zcml 2006-08-16 12:17:31 UTC (rev 69560)
+++ z3c.sampledata/trunk/src/z3c/sampledata/configure.zcml 2006-08-16 13:12:47 UTC (rev 69561)
@@ -1,15 +1,15 @@
<configure xmlns="http://namespaces.zope.org/zope">
<utility
- name="lovely.site"
- factory="lovely.sampledata.site.SampleSite"
- provides="lovely.sampledata.interfaces.ISampleDataPlugin"
+ name="z3c.site"
+ factory="z3c.sampledata.site.SampleSite"
+ provides="z3c.sampledata.interfaces.ISampleDataPlugin"
/>
<utility
- name="lovely.principals"
- factory="lovely.sampledata.principal.SamplePrincipals"
- provides="lovely.sampledata.interfaces.ISampleDataPlugin"
+ name="z3c.principals"
+ factory="z3c.sampledata.principal.SamplePrincipals"
+ provides="z3c.sampledata.interfaces.ISampleDataPlugin"
/>
<include package=".browser" />
Modified: z3c.sampledata/trunk/src/z3c/sampledata/ftesting.zcml
===================================================================
--- z3c.sampledata/trunk/src/z3c/sampledata/ftesting.zcml 2006-08-16 12:17:31 UTC (rev 69560)
+++ z3c.sampledata/trunk/src/z3c/sampledata/ftesting.zcml 2006-08-16 13:12:47 UTC (rev 69561)
@@ -6,7 +6,7 @@
<include package="zope.viewlet" file="meta.zcml"/>
<include package="zope.app.securitypolicy" file="meta.zcml" />
- <include package="lovely.sampledata" file="meta.zcml" />
+ <include package="z3c.sampledata" file="meta.zcml" />
<include package="zope.app.server" />
<include package="zope.app.authentication" />
@@ -18,7 +18,7 @@
<include package="zope.contentprovider"/>
<include package="zope.viewlet"/>
<include package="zope.formlib"/>
- <include package="lovely.sampledata"/>
+ <include package="z3c.sampledata"/>
<role id="zope.Anonymous" title="Everybody"
description="All users have this role implicitly" />
@@ -62,7 +62,7 @@
name="samplemanager"
>
<generator
- name="lovely.principals"
+ name="z3c.principals"
/>
</SampleManager>
Modified: z3c.sampledata/trunk/src/z3c/sampledata/interfaces.py
===================================================================
--- z3c.sampledata/trunk/src/z3c/sampledata/interfaces.py 2006-08-16 12:17:31 UTC (rev 69560)
+++ z3c.sampledata/trunk/src/z3c/sampledata/interfaces.py 2006-08-16 13:12:47 UTC (rev 69561)
@@ -18,7 +18,7 @@
import zope.interface
import zope.schema
-from lovely.sampledata import _
+from z3c.sampledata import _
class ISampleDataPlugin(zope.interface.Interface):
Modified: z3c.sampledata/trunk/src/z3c/sampledata/metadirectives.py
===================================================================
--- z3c.sampledata/trunk/src/z3c/sampledata/metadirectives.py 2006-08-16 12:17:31 UTC (rev 69560)
+++ z3c.sampledata/trunk/src/z3c/sampledata/metadirectives.py 2006-08-16 13:12:47 UTC (rev 69561)
@@ -1,7 +1,7 @@
from zope import interface
from zope import schema
-from lovely.sampledata import _
+from z3c.sampledata import _
class ISampleManagerDirective(interface.Interface):
Modified: z3c.sampledata/trunk/src/z3c/sampledata/principal.py
===================================================================
--- z3c.sampledata/trunk/src/z3c/sampledata/principal.py 2006-08-16 12:17:31 UTC (rev 69560)
+++ z3c.sampledata/trunk/src/z3c/sampledata/principal.py 2006-08-16 13:12:47 UTC (rev 69561)
@@ -28,11 +28,11 @@
from zope.app.authentication import principalfolder
from zope.app.component import hooks
-from lovely.sampledata.interfaces import ISampleDataPlugin
+from interfaces import ISampleDataPlugin
-from lovely.sampledata.data import DataGenerator
+from data import DataGenerator
-from lovely.sampledata import _
+from z3c.sampledata import _
class ISamplePrincipalParameters(zope.interface.Interface):
Modified: z3c.sampledata/trunk/src/z3c/sampledata/principal.txt
===================================================================
--- z3c.sampledata/trunk/src/z3c/sampledata/principal.txt 2006-08-16 12:17:31 UTC (rev 69560)
+++ z3c.sampledata/trunk/src/z3c/sampledata/principal.txt 2006-08-16 13:12:47 UTC (rev 69561)
@@ -4,7 +4,7 @@
This gerator creates principals from a CSV file.
- >>> from lovely.sampledata.principal import SamplePrincipals
+ >>> from z3c.sampledata.principal import SamplePrincipals
>>> generator = SamplePrincipals()
Before we can use the generator we need to setup principal authentication.
Modified: z3c.sampledata/trunk/src/z3c/sampledata/site.py
===================================================================
--- z3c.sampledata/trunk/src/z3c/sampledata/site.py 2006-08-16 12:17:31 UTC (rev 69560)
+++ z3c.sampledata/trunk/src/z3c/sampledata/site.py 2006-08-16 13:12:47 UTC (rev 69561)
@@ -32,9 +32,9 @@
from zope.app.intid import IntIds
from zope.app.intid.interfaces import IIntIds
-from lovely.sampledata.interfaces import ISampleDataPlugin
+from interfaces import ISampleDataPlugin
-from lovely.sampledata import _
+from z3c.sampledata import _
class ISampleSiteParameters(zope.interface.Interface):
Modified: z3c.sampledata/trunk/src/z3c/sampledata/site.zcml
===================================================================
--- z3c.sampledata/trunk/src/z3c/sampledata/site.zcml 2006-08-16 12:17:31 UTC (rev 69560)
+++ z3c.sampledata/trunk/src/z3c/sampledata/site.zcml 2006-08-16 13:12:47 UTC (rev 69561)
@@ -8,30 +8,30 @@
<utility
factory=".site.SampleSite"
- provides="lovely.sampledata.interfaces.ISampleDataPlugin"
- name="lovely.sampledata.site"
+ provides="z3c.sampledata.interfaces.ISampleDataPlugin"
+ name="z3c.sampledata.site"
/>
<utility
factory=".site.SampleIntIds"
- provides="lovely.sampledata.interfaces.ISampleDataPlugin"
- name="lovely.sampledata.intids"
+ provides="z3c.sampledata.interfaces.ISampleDataPlugin"
+ name="z3c.sampledata.intids"
/>
<utility
factory=".principal.SamplePrincipals"
- provides="lovely.sampledata.interfaces.ISampleDataPlugin"
- name="lovely.sampledata.principals"
+ provides="z3c.sampledata.interfaces.ISampleDataPlugin"
+ name="z3c.sampledata.principals"
/>
<SampleManager
name="Site with intid utility"
>
- <generator name="lovely.sampledata.site" />
+ <generator name="z3c.sampledata.site" />
<generator
- name="lovely.sampledata.intids"
- dependsOn="lovely.sampledata.site"
- contextFrom="lovely.sampledata.site" />
+ name="z3c.sampledata.intids"
+ dependsOn="z3c.sampledata.site"
+ contextFrom="z3c.sampledata.site" />
</SampleManager>
</configure>
Modified: z3c.sampledata/trunk/src/z3c/sampledata/z3c.sampledata-configure.zcml
===================================================================
--- z3c.sampledata/trunk/src/z3c/sampledata/z3c.sampledata-configure.zcml 2006-08-16 12:17:31 UTC (rev 69560)
+++ z3c.sampledata/trunk/src/z3c/sampledata/z3c.sampledata-configure.zcml 2006-08-16 13:12:47 UTC (rev 69561)
@@ -2,6 +2,6 @@
xmlns:zcml="http://namespaces.zope.org/zcml"
zcml:condition="have devmode">
- <include package="lovely.sampledata" />
+ <include package="z3c.sampledata" />
</configure>
Modified: z3c.sampledata/trunk/src/z3c/sampledata/z3c.sampledata-meta.zcml
===================================================================
--- z3c.sampledata/trunk/src/z3c/sampledata/z3c.sampledata-meta.zcml 2006-08-16 12:17:31 UTC (rev 69560)
+++ z3c.sampledata/trunk/src/z3c/sampledata/z3c.sampledata-meta.zcml 2006-08-16 13:12:47 UTC (rev 69561)
@@ -2,6 +2,6 @@
xmlns:zcml="http://namespaces.zope.org/zcml"
zcml:condition="have devmode">
- <include package="lovely.sampledata" file="meta.zcml" />
+ <include package="z3c.sampledata" file="meta.zcml" />
</configure>
More information about the Checkins
mailing list